But even though American beauties is the main exhibition being advertised here the highlight for me was definitely the collection from-
Arnulf Rainer/Dieter Roth. mixing and separating. collaborative and individual works, 1968 - 2005.
The presentation includes photography, paintings, graphic art, experimental collaborative works, videos and publications created jointly by Arnulf Rainer and Dieter Roth between 1972 and 1979, most of them never shown in public before, as well as works from 1968 up until 2005.
